The ARRAROWN ZK-TB21 is a compact 2.1 Bluetooth 5.0 amplifier board that delivers 50W per stereo channel plus 100W for a subwoofer, with onboard treble and bass adjustment and multiple safety protections.
This small-form digital amp module is built for DIY home audio projects and upgrades where wireless streaming, a dedicated low-frequency channel, and hands-on tone control are priorities. The board combines Bluetooth 5.0 wireless input and a wired AUX option, a feature set intended to power bookshelf speakers, custom cabinets, or desktop systems with cleaner output and adjustable tonal balance.
How does the ZK-TB21 connect to sources and speakers?
The module supports Bluetooth 5.0 for wireless audio streaming and includes a separate AUX input for wired devices. It outputs in 2.1-channel configuration—left and right stereo channels plus a dedicated subwoofer output—so you can drive two satellite speakers and one powered or passive subwoofer with a crossover.
- Bluetooth 5.0 wireless pairing for phones, tablets, and laptops
- 3.5mm or RCA AUX input for non-Bluetooth sources
- Dedicated speaker terminals for left, right, and subwoofer outputs
- Use AUX only after disconnecting Bluetooth to prevent input conflicts
What tonal controls and sound-quality features are available?
The board has independent treble and bass adjustment knobs, letting you shape highs and lows without changing the playback device. Internally, a low-noise front-stage op-amp and shielding components help reduce interference and deliver clearer midrange and sub-bass performance.
- Onboard bass and treble controls for quick tonal tweaks
- Low-noise preamp stage to minimize hiss and distortion
- Shielding and inductance design to suppress AM interference
- 2.1 architecture separates bass duties to the subwoofer for tighter low end
Is the amplifier safe and easy to install for DIY builds?
The ZK-TB21 includes multiple protective circuits—over-voltage, under-voltage, over-temperature, and short-circuit protection—plus a fitted case with interface labels printed on the plate. Its small footprint and clearly marked connectors make mounting into speaker cabinets or compact enclosures straightforward even for first-time builders.
- Protection against voltage faults, overheating, and shorts
- Compact dimensions (about 4.72 × 3.94 × 0.7 in) for tight builds
- Printed interface labels on the protective plate speed installation
- Includes shielding and filtering for more stable operation

The ARRAROWN ZK-TB21 is aimed at hobbyists and small-scale installers who want a modern Bluetooth-capable 2.1 amp for custom speakers, desktop audio systems, or refitted vintage enclosures. It suits anyone looking for stronger bass management via a dedicated sub channel, hands-on tone control at the amplifier, and a compact unit that offers robust protections. Avoid using the AUX input while the board remains paired to Bluetooth—best practice is to clear the wireless connection before switching to wired sources.
FAQ
Q: Can I use Bluetooth and AUX at the same time?
A: No. To use AUX reliably, disconnect the board's Bluetooth connection first to prevent input conflicts.
Q: What speaker power does each channel provide?
A: The amplifier supplies about 50W to each left and right channel and about 100W to a dedicated subwoofer channel.
